The location is fabulous for easy access to the Western lakes, with fabulous hikes right from the doorstep. Close to St Bees for the beach and Whitehaven harbour. Shops for groceries and petrol are close by. The house has four very spacious double beds/rooms and a well equipped kitchen and separate utility room with a washing machine and tumble dryer. A beautiful bathroom with a bath and shower. My grandchildren loved all the indoor space. There isn't any outdoor space, but after days out, it wasn't needed. Parking is easy on the road outside. The management team was easy to contact if you had a problem. My mattress had a problem with some springs and was promptly changed the next day. We would definitely visit again.

Another sofa in the living room would be welcome and make the comfort level a 10.
